
Hibiscus
Also known as: Hibiscus sabdariffa, Roselle, Hibiscus tea, Jamaica flower, Sour tea, Hibiscus flower extract, Hibiscus rosa-sinensis
Hibiscus, derived from the vibrant flowers of the hibiscus plant native to tropical regions, is a popular natural supplement known for its striking red color and refreshing tart flavor. Often enjoyed as a tea or taken in supplement form, hibiscus is celebrated for its high antioxidant content. Antioxidants are crucial for protecting the body from damage caused by free radicals, which are unstable molecules that can lead to cell damage. Potential Side Effects
Side effects score: 3; Hibiscus may cause digestive upset, low blood pressure, and allergic reactions as common side effects. It can also interact with medications for hypertension and diabetes, potentially leading to adverse effects.
